MASS RELEASE OF CHILDREN'S BALLOONS

In order to release children's balloons, you have to obtain an air traffic control clearance from the competent ATC unit according to Article 16a of the German Aviation Regulation, depending on the number of balloons and the location of the release. As a rule, you need to obtain a clearance issued in writing or by telephone for a balloon release which is
  • in the immediate vicinity (control zone) of international airports (such as Frankfurt),
  • within a radius of 15 km around regional airports (such as Augsburg),
  • within a radius of 15 km around military aerodromes,
  • of more than 500 balloons.


The following information is required with at least two weeks lead time:
  • planned period (beginning and end) and date of the release,
  • place of the release (including post code, exact address and geographic coordinates, if available,
  • number of balloons,
  • contact person in the case of questions (telephone and fax number, e-mail address).

To release up to 500 balloons outside the protected areas (control zones) around airports described above, a clearance is deemed issued if the following conditions are complied with:
  • the balloons are not bundled (so-called balloon clusters),
  • no combustible gas is used to fill the balloons,
  • no hard objects (wood, plastic, metal, sparklers, glow sticks, chemical lights, LEDs) are fixed inside or outside the balloons.


Please bear in mind: Certain events during which balloons are released may be considered a public event which requires official permission. Please contact the competent Ordnungsamt (municipal office for public order) to obtain further information.
